Hi Syed, List...

First off, I'm getting the headers from my proxy log files (squid).

When I try to access http://www.esalton.com/ , I'm getting this:
[HTTP /1.1 *302 Moved Temporarily*\r\nDate: Fri, 27 Jan 2006 20:31:52
GMT\r\nServer: Apache/2.0.46 (Red Hat)\r\nSe
t-Cookie: JSESSIONID=448CA44547341BDABA5A08DA36180DAB.sprod1;
Path=/\r\n*Locati on: http://www.esalton.com/control/main*\r\nCon
tent-Type: text/html;charset=ISO-8859-1\r\nContent-Length:
0\r\nConnection: close\r\n\r]

which means you have, somewhere, a Temporary Redirection for the
http://www.esalton.com/ address.

When I try to access http://www.maxim-toastmaster.com/ , I'm getting this:
[HTTP/1.1 *301 Moved Permanently*\r\nServer:
Netscape-Enterprise/6.0\r\nDate: Fri, 27 Jan 2006 20:30:
20 GMT\r\nContent-length: 0\r\n*Location:
http://www.esalton.com/store/application*\r\nConnection: keep-alive\r\n\r]

which means you have, somewhere, a Permanent Redirection for the
http://www.maxim-toastmaster.com/ address.

I'm not 100% sure how HTTP protocol works with such redirections but,
it's at least confusing to have an address permanently redirected to a
second address and then, to have this second address temporarily
redirected to a third one... Yet, it should work... Anyways, I think
your best shot would be to redirect http://www.max-toastmaster.com/
directly to http://www.esalton.com/control/main/ , instead of just
http://www.esalton.com/ .

Hope this all can help you.
